ETL Developer

ETL Developer

Position Type


Role and Responsibilities

  • Design, implement, and support ETL processes from embedded sources to data warehouse
  • Design and support ETL processes for data cleansing, data auditing, and data profiling
  • Develop moderately complex ETL objects, according to design
  • Design basic to moderately complex ETL processes and related database schemas
  • Monitor developed ETL processes in production, and trouble shoot production problems when they occur
  • Recommends best practices, standards, and advanced techniques for designing and implementing ETL objects to the development team.
  • Leads migration of existing ETL loads and database structures to new database platform


  • Experience using ETL process extraction and consolidation of embedded data in to internal and external databases
  • Experience in helping develop ETL process for different data analytics tools (like Tableu, Other tools we use including deep learning techniques Dwight put some prose here) Develop moderately complex ETL objects, according to design
  • Designing data warehouse schemas
  • Programming in Oracle PL/SQL
  • Programming knowledge of C/C++ and Python
  • Korn, Bourne, or C Shell programming

Qualifications and Experience

  • Bachelor’s degree in Computer Science (Master’s degree preferred), or related discipline, with minimum five (5) years of experience as an ETL Developer


By Mail
Send your resume and cover letter to the address below:

Digital Global Systems
Attn: Recruiting
7950 Jones Branch Drive, Studio 1A
Tysons, VA 22102

Fill out the online form below and upload your resume and cover letter.


Maximum size 10MB

Share On Facebook
Share On Twitter
Share On Linkedin
Contact us